What is a BMO?

A BMO (Business Management Office) job typically involves supporting business operations, strategy, and financial management within an organization. Professionals in this role assist with budgeting, resource allocation, performance tracking, and process improvement. They often work closely with senior management to align business goals with operational efficiency. The exact responsibilities can vary depending on the industry and company structure.

The Basic Machine Operator is responsible for the following:
  • Assists providers with patient examination, procedures, treatment, and x-ray/imaging services.
  • Responsible for patient histories, routine lab procedures and preparation of specimens for transport to the lab.
  • Follows up on test orders and reports results to provider and patient, provides and maintains patient education materials, maintains medical equipment, and orders clinical supplies.
  • Creates and maintains patient electronic medical record (EMR).
  • Complies with all applicable regulatory agency regulations.
  • Supports both front and back-office duties.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• Position may require travel to other sites depending on patient volume and clinic needs.
